Understanding Sulfur Smell in Well Water

What Causes Sulfur Smell?

The sulfur smell often comes from hydrogen sulfide gas, which can be produced by bacteria in the water or decaying organic matter in the well. It’s important to determine the source of the odor to implement the right fix.

Signs You Have a Sulfur Problem

If you notice any of the following signs, it’s time to investigate your well water quality:

  • A rotten egg odor in drinking water
  • Discoloration of the water
  • Unusual taste in water
  • Frequent clogging of pipes and fixtures

Steps to Fix Sulfur Smell in Well Water

1. Conduct a Water Test

Before taking any corrective measures, it’s critical to test your well water. A comprehensive water analysis will help you identify hydrogen sulfide levels and any other contaminants present.

2. Consider Sulfur Bacteria Filters

One of the most effective solutions for addressing sulfur smell in well water is installing a sulfur bacteria filter. These filters are designed to eliminate sulfur bacteria, providing cleaner, odor-free water. For more detailed information, check out our page on sulfur bacteria filter options.

3. Install Aeration Systems

Aeration systems can help eliminate hydrogen sulfide by allowing the gas to escape into the atmosphere, improving the overall quality of your well water.

4. Use Activated Carbon Filters

Activated carbon filters can absorb gases, including those causing unpleasant odors. These systems are effective for treating smaller concentrations of hydrogen sulfide.

5. Disinfection

Chlorination or UV disinfection systems can address not only sulfur smells but also any harmful bacteria in your well water, ensuring a hygienic drinking source.

FAQs About Sulfur Smell in Well Water

What is hydrogen sulfide?

Hydrogen sulfide is a colorless gas that emits a foul odor similar to rotten eggs. It can be naturally occurring and is often a result of organic matter decomposition.

How do I know if my well water has hydrogen sulfide?

You may notice a strong odor when you run water, especially in hot water. A professional water analysis is the most reliable way to detect it.

Can I drink water with a sulfur smell?

It is not advisable to consume water with a strong sulfur smell until it has been treated, as high levels of sulfur can be harmful.

How often should I test my well water?

Regular testing is recommended at least once a year and anytime you notice changes in taste, odor, or appearance.
